The State of Women Address: WomenCan calls for actionable solutions to accelerate gender equality

WomenCan, a pioneering platform for women’s empowerment, championing bold leadership, meaningful impact on gender equality, and transformative stories that inspire change across every field, will be hosting its second annual The State of Women Address (SOWA) on the 28 March 2026 at Mercedes-Benz Sandton.

SOWA is a movement that serves as a vital mechanism for shifting prevailing narratives surrounding women’s rights and tackling the multi-faceted issues that deeply affect women today with the aim of creating a society where women thrive.

From keynote addresses to panel discussions, SOWA brings together thought leaders, experts, women networks, government, corporates, policymakers, non-profit organisations, and individuals to celebrate, empower, and drive progress for women’s affairs on a global stage.

“By uniting voices across genders, we are creating a platform for transformative dialogue and actionable, sustainable solutions to gender equality. The convergence of these intersectional perspectives aims to dismantle barriers, challenge stereotypes, and build a future where equity, equality and well-being are not just ideals, but a lived reality for many,” says WomenCan Founder, Tumi Mthembu.

SOWA is rooted in the belief that meaningful change requires a collective effort, through advocacy, collaboration & lateral accountability.

“Our collaborative efforts unite stakeholders with a shared mission to re-imagine and accelerate gender equality. Through our partnerships with Primedia Outdoor, the Black Distributors Trust and Sanlam, we are able to amplify marginalised voices, bridge gaps in understanding, and co-create strategies that address the systemic roots of gender disparities,” adds Mthembu.
